Her Kidney was the Payment for His Broken Heart

To clear her family's debts, Daisie Rosemont enters a loveless marriage with Willard Grantham. Blaming her for his crippled leg and his true love Kendra’s departure, Willard subjects Daisie to brutal trials, from taming vicious dogs to fighting in underground rings. With her brother imprisoned, her mother comatose, and her father needing urgent surgery after a suicide attempt, Daisie’s pride is shattered. Now, Willard demands her kidney for Kendra as the price for her parents' survival.

Chapter 7

Willard burst through the door, his face twisting the moment he saw what was happening.

“Daisie! What are you doing?! Let her go!”

He strode forward, fury exploding through him, and hit Daisie hard in the chest.

She was already too weak to withstand the blow. Her body flew backward, slamming onto the floor. Her forehead struck the edge of the bed frame with a sickening thud, and her vision went black. Warm blood trickled down the side of her face, pooling beneath her cheek.

The pain from her abdominal wound flared violently, making her curl up in agony.

“Kendra! Are you okay?” Willard ignored Daisie completely, rushing instead to cradle Kendra in his arms. His voice trembled with concern as he examined the red marks on her neck.

Kendra collapsed against his chest, sobbing uncontrollably, her whole body shaking.

“Willard… I was so scared… She suddenly went crazy! She tried to strangle me! She said she regretted everything, that she wanted to kill me and take her kidney back…”

Willard’s gaze turned to Daisie, who lay on the floor with blood matting her hair. There wasn’t a trace of pity in his eyes, only blazing rage.

“Daisie! You’re beyond saving!” he spat through clenched teeth, his eyes bloodshot. “You don’t deserve to stay in this hospital another second! Guards!”

Two bodyguards rushed in at his command.

“Take her back. Lock her in the basement. No one opens that door unless I say so!” he ordered coldly.

“Willard, please don’t…” Kendra pretended to plead, tears glimmering prettily in her eyes. “Daisie is still injured…”

“She won’t die,” Willard cut her off sharply, pulling her close and leading her out. “Women like her don’t deserve to breathe the same air as us.”

The bodyguards grabbed Daisie by the arms and dragged her away like she was nothing but a piece of trash. She didn’t fight back. She didn’t beg.

Blood blurred her vision, but through the red haze, she saw Willard tenderly protecting Kendra as they walked out together.

Hate?

Of course, she hated them. She hated them with every fiber of her being!

‘One day,’ she swore, ‘they will apologize to me and beg for my forgiveness!’

Now, she finally understood—in Willard’s heart, Kendra was everything. And Daisie was worth less than an insect beneath his feet.

The bodyguards dragged her across the floor and then threw her into the basement.

The iron door slammed shut behind her with a deafening clang, followed by the sound of a lock turning.

Darkness. Damp air. The stench of mold hit her face.

She crumpled onto the cold concrete floor, her body like a discarded rag doll.

Instinctively, she wrapped her arms around her stomach.

In the dark, she curled up, biting hard on her lip to keep herself from crying.

She couldn’t die.

If she died, Kendra would win.

If she died, there would be no one left to avenge her parents and her brother.

If she died… she’d lose her baby, too.

Suddenly, the basement door clanged open again.

Harsh light flooded in, and Kendra stepped inside, her high heels clicking sharply against the concrete. She held a perfumed handkerchief over her nose, her face twisted in disgust.

She prodded the curled-up woman in the corner with the tip of her shoe. “Get up.”

Daisie didn’t move.

Kendra signaled the guards, and they yanked Daisie to her feet.

“I’ll take you somewhere nice,” Kendra said with a cruel smile.

They dragged Daisie out, shoved her into a car, and drove away.

She didn’t know where Kendra was taking her, and she didn’t even have the strength to ask.

When the car stopped, she realized they were at the hospital.

The guards dragged her into an elevator, then into a patient ward.

On the bed lay her mother—pale, unmoving, a ventilator hissing softly beside her.

“Mom…” Daisie’s dry, cracked lips trembled, and tears burst from her eyes.

She tried to rush forward, but the guards pinned her down.

Kendra stepped to the bedside, leaning down, and spoke to the unconscious patient.

“Auntie, look who’s here. It’s Daisie, your wonderful daughter.

“She’s pathetic now. Lost a kidney, got tossed aside by Willard, and locked up in the basement like a dog. Your family’s finished. Your husband’s dead. Your company’s gone. Your son’s useless.

“And it’s all because of your precious daughter! That shameless bitch just wouldn’t stop clinging to Willard and wouldn’t stop provoking me. That’s why your family ended up like this!

“She’s cursed! She ruined her own parents’ lives! You’re lying here because of her!”

“Kendra! Shut up!” Daisie roared, struggling wildly against the guards. “Don’t you dare talk to my mother like that!”

Suddenly, the heart monitor beside the bed began to give a sharp, continuous alarm.

Her mother’s fingers twitched, and a tear slipped from the corner of her eyes.

“Mom! Mom!” Daisie cried hysterically.

She felt her heart being torn apart. In her desperation, she fought to break free.

Kendra watched Daisie’s agony with a satisfied smile spreading across her face.

“See? Even your mother can’t stand the sight of you. She doesn’t want you here. She hates you, Daisie.”

Doctors and nurses rushed in, but despite their efforts, it was too late.

Her mother was gone.

Kendra gestured to the guards. “Take her away.”

“No! I’m not leaving! Mom! Mom!” Daisie shrieked.

Her nails raked the guards’ arms until blood streaked down, but they still dragged her off, shoving her back into the car and dumping her again in the dark, damp basement.

Suddenly, warm liquid soaked through her pants and the blanket beneath her.

What came next was a stabbing pain that ripped through her abdomen.

“No… No! The baby… My baby…”

She curled over, clutching her belly, her face drained of color.

At the door, Kendra froze as she noticed the spreading pool of blood beneath Daisie.

Questions flooded Kendra’s head. ‘Her baby? Daisie’s pregnant? She’s carrying Willard’s child?’

For a split second, panic flickered across her face. But then, it quickly hardened into resolve.

‘I won’t allow this baby to live!’ she swore.

“Help… Help me…”

Daisie reached out a trembling hand toward the small window. Her voice was barely a whisper.

“Kendra… Please… Call a doctor… The baby… Save my baby…”

Her voice broke. “I know I’m worthless… But please… Have mercy…”

Kendra stared at the growing pool of blood beneath her and let out a cold laugh.

“Save you? Keep dreaming.”

She slammed the window shut, cutting off Daisie’s desperate gaze and voice, then turned and ran away.

“No… Don’t go… Save my baby!”

Daisie cried with everything she had left, but the basement door was soundproof; no one outside could hear her.

The pain was unbearable; her mind drifted in and out.

Blood kept flowing, spreading across the cold floor.

She could feel it—the tiny life inside her slipping from her little by little.

Her vision dimmed, her body grew heavy, the darkness pulling her under.

Outside the basement, Willard had just returned from work.

He frowned, pausing mid-step. ‘Did I just hear something? A faint sound… coming from the basement?’

“What is it, Willard?”

Kendra walked over quickly, slipping her arm through his with a sweet smile. Her voice was soft and coaxing.

“Didn’t you promise to go with me to pick up the new season’s bags? There’s a limited edition that’ll sell out fast if we’re late.”

Willard tilted his head, listening again. But the sound was gone.

A strange unease stirred in his chest. For a moment, he was confused. “I thought I heard something… from the basement. Daisie…”

Kendra’s heart skipped a beat, but she masked it with a calm face. She tugged his arm, her tone casual.

“Oh, come on, what could it be? Probably just the wind. Let’s go, or we’ll be late and someone else will snatch that bag!”

She pressed herself against him, her soft body brushing his arm.

Willard couldn’t bring himself to push her away. Besides, he told himself, maybe it was just his imagination.

‘After all,’ he thought, ‘Daisie’s always manipulating me. Maybe this is just another one of her tricks to get my attention.’

“Alright. Let’s go,” he said finally, brushing his thoughts aside and opening the car door for Kendra.

The engine started, and the car rolled away from the Granthams' estate.

Meanwhile, in the basement, Daisie’s consciousness wavered.

Blood pooled around her, the floor cold and slick beneath her.

With every passing second, she felt herself slipping further… into the void.

Just as she was about to lose consciousness completely, the iron door burst open from the outside with a deafening crash!
